"40 Scenes of the Yuanmingyuan" / ymy1018_Huifang
Previous Home Next
ymy1018_Huifang

ymy1018_Huifang.jpg



        On viewing images of a potentially disturbing nature: click here.




Massachusetts Institute of Technology © 2012 Visualizing Cultures